Job Description

Full-time, on-site Talent Acquisition Specialist role in Honolulu, Hawai‘i, focused on full-cycle recruiting and HR exposure at Hawaii Foodservice Alliance.

Responsibilities

  • Support end-to-end recruitment for multiple open roles across the organization
  • Source candidates via job boards, referrals, direct outreach, networking, and community partnerships
  • Review applications and identify qualified candidates for active openings
  • Conduct phone screenings and initial candidate evaluations
  • Coordinate interviews and partner with hiring managers throughout the hiring process
  • Build relationships with candidates and create a positive candidate experience from first contact through hire
  • Manage recruiting activity, candidate pipelines, and applicant tracking systems (ATS)
  • Support hiring events, recruiting campaigns, and employer branding initiatives
  • Help identify creative ways to attract talent in a competitive hiring market
  • Assist with onboarding and new hire transitions
  • Support employee documentation and HR administrative processes
  • Provide general HR support as needed while gaining broader HR experience
